Dominique Strauss-Kahn speaking in French court over pimping charges

The former boss of the International Monetary Fund, Dominique Strass-Kahn is speaking in court as he testifies against charges of pimping in France.

Although prostitution is legal in France, the 65 year old is accused of supplying and procuring sex workers, which is against the law.
